Product Overview

Okta
Okta

Description: Okta is an identity and access management platform that enables organizations to securely connect people to technology. It provides single sign-on, multi-factor authentication, lifecycle management, and more to help IT teams manage user identities.

ZITADEL
ZITADEL

Description: ZITADEL is an open-source identity and access management solution. It allows organizations to manage user identities, authentication, and authorization. ZITADEL provides features like single sign-on, multi-factor authentication, social login, and user management APIs.

Pros & Cons Analysis

Okta
Okta
Pros
  • Comprehensive identity management capabilities
  • Intuitive admin interface
  • Integration with many apps and services
  • Strong security and compliance
Cons
  • Can be complex for smaller businesses
  • Requires expertise to fully utilize features
  • Must pay extra for some advanced features
ZITADEL
ZITADEL
Pros
  • Open source
  • Flexible and customizable
  • Scalable
  • Secure
  • Integrates with existing systems
Cons
  • Requires technical expertise to set up and manage
  • Limited support compared to commercial solutions
  • May require additional components for full functionality
